rim — 名詞
- rimsingular
- rimsplural
1. the raised border that runs around the outside of a round thing such as a cup, b
邊緣
圓形或彎曲物體的外圍邊界
the raised border that runs around the outside of a round thing such as a cup, bowl, or glass.
Erik filled the glass to the rim with cold water.
Erik 在玻璃杯裡倒了冷水,一直滿到杯緣。
the rim of [container] — preposition 'to'
Sade balanced her coffee cup on the rim of the kitchen sink.
Sade 把她的咖啡杯放在廚房水槽的邊緣上。
on the rim of [object]
The rim of the volcano glowed with orange light long after sunset.
日落後許久,火山口的邊緣仍然閃著橘色的光芒。
Tears gathered at the rim of Yan's eyes as the music played.
音樂響起時,Yan 的眼眶邊緣泛起了淚水。
Tariq noticed a small crack along the rim of the old ceramic bowl.
Tariq 發現那個舊陶瓷碗的邊緣有一道細小的裂縫。
文法句型
the rim of [something]
[noun] + rim
用法筆記
Use 'rim' only for curved or circular objects. For the straight edge of a table, piece of paper, or blade, use 'edge' instead.

2. the hard circular border around a vehicle's wheel that the rubber tire locks ont
輪圈
輪胎外側的金屬圓環
the hard circular border around a vehicle's wheel that the rubber tire locks onto.
João scraped the rim of his car against the curb while parking.
João 停車時把他的車輪圈刮到了路邊石。
Ilan bought new alloy rims for his mountain bike last weekend.
Ilan 上週買了一組新的合金輪圈裝在他的登山車上。
alloy rims — typical modifier
Sana checked the rim carefully after the tire went flat on the highway.
輪胎在高速公路上洩氣後,Sana 仔細檢查了輪圈。
Stephanie polished the chrome rims on her motorcycle until they shone.
Stephanie 把摩托車上的鍍鉻輪圈擦得亮晶晶的。

rim — 動詞
- rimpresent simple I / you / we / they
- rims3rd person singular
- rimming-ing form
- rimmedpast simple
1. to be situated along the outer edge of something, creating a border or frame aro
圍繞;鑲邊
位於物體邊緣形成邊框
to be situated along the outer edge of something, creating a border or frame around it.
Tall pine trees rim the eastern edge of the lake where Beatrix goes fishing.
高大的松樹圍繞著 Beatrix 常去釣魚的那個湖泊的東岸。
[trees] + rim + [geographical feature]
A thin layer of frost rimmed the car windows on the freezing morning.
在那個寒冷的早晨,薄薄的一層霜鑲在車窗的邊緣上。
passive: be rimmed with [substance]
White limestone cliffs rim the northern coastline of the island Tuan explored.
白色的石灰岩懸崖環繞著 Tuan 探索過的那座島嶼的北海岸。
Gabriel's eyes were rimmed with red after a long night of studying.
Gabriel 的眼睛鑲著一圈紅,是熬夜讀書讀了一整晚的緣故。
文法句型
be rimmed with [something]
be rimmed by [something]
[something] + rim + [object]
用法筆記
Frequently used in the passive voice ('be rimmed with') in descriptive or literary writing. The active form is less common and more formal.
2. (in basketball) to spin or travel around the edge of the metal hoop without imme
繞框(籃球)
球在籃框邊緣轉動未進
(in basketball) to spin or travel around the edge of the metal hoop without immediately going through or falling off.
The basketball rimmed around the hoop twice before dropping through the net.
籃球在籃框邊緣轉了兩圈之後才掉進網裡。
[ball] + rim + around + [hoop]
Isabela's last shot rimmed the basket and rolled off the side, losing the game.
Isabela 的最後一球在籃框上滾了一圈後從旁邊掉了下來,輸掉了比賽。
The ball rimmed the hoop and bounced loudly onto the gym floor.
球在籃框邊緣轉了一下,然後大聲彈到了體育館的地板上。
The guard watched in frustration as his three-pointer rimmed around the hoop and bounced out.
後衛沮喪地看著自己的三分球在籃框上轉了一圈後彈了出去。
- roll around the rim
the full descriptive phrase
- spin on the rim
emphasises rotation rather than travel
文法句型
[ball] + rim + [prepositional phrase]
[ball] + rim + [object]
用法筆記
This sense is used almost exclusively in basketball commentary or conversation. The subject is always a ball, and the object is always a basket, hoop, or rim.
